In the last decades. the search for better conditions for astronomical observations as weil as the need to cover the southern sky ted many countries to develop observatories at relatively remote sites. Among many positive consequences, this move also has a negative one. Because of the cost of travelling, the training of European students in astronomy is too often limited to data reduction or. if the students are sent overseas, they lack the guidance of a senior astronomer during their first observing run. As a consequence, sophisticated and expensive facilities are often not used in the most efficient way, since the gathering of accurate and reliable data in a minimum of telescope time while not an impossible art to learn quickly - greatly benefits from experience.
